You can still find a few kicking around.. but the image you posted is the comic con exclusive, at the time of release and if you were lucky you could get one for around 29.99 but I've not seen any around for a long time apart from ebay £50-99.

If you like the Elite series they can still be bought direct from Disney
http://www.disneystore.co.uk/star-wars-65-elite-series-die-cast-figure-first-order-stormtrooper/mp/85489/1000252/

Good price for a very detailed metal figure. £18.95

SDCC First Order Different packaging + a book, Figure is the same
504a6b.jpg


Disney Die cast First Order (Left)
nbdr9y.jpg


Standard Hasbro First Order Standard Figure
9890AC2F50569047F590BD5A5D65DD6C.jpg


As db94 said you are just paying for the box and a small booklet.
That being said it does look stunning in the SDCC box..
